Mary Elaine Southard is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Issues, ethics and legal aspects and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Mary Elaine Southard has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 294 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 6 papers in General Health Professions, 3 papers in Issues, ethics and legal aspects and 2 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Mary Elaine Southard’s work include Nursing Roles and Practices (2 papers), Health Sciences Research and Education (2 papers) and Primary Care and Health Outcomes (2 papers). Mary Elaine Southard is often cited by papers focused on Nursing Roles and Practices (2 papers), Health Sciences Research and Education (2 papers) and Primary Care and Health Outcomes (2 papers). Mary Elaine Southard collaborates with scholars based in United States and United Kingdom. Mary Elaine Southard's co-authors include Diana Dill, Justine Vosloo, Miranda P. Kaye, Leigh Ann Simmons, Ruth Q. Wolever, Gary A. Sforzo, Nancy Yang, Elizabeth Bechard, Mary A. Kennedy and Karen A. Monsen and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Holistic Nursing, Global Advances in Health and Medicine and Kontakt.
